When Innovation Meets Business Reality: KTU Open Innovation Centre Reveals the Missing Architecture of Innovation

OIC | 2026-03-03

Companies have access to more technologies, expertise, data, startups and potential partners than ever before. Yet many still struggle to move from an identified opportunity to a funded experiment, and from a successful experiment to wider implementation. On 25 February 2026, business leaders, public-sector representatives and KTU experts gathered at KTU M-Lab to examine this  familiar organisational problem and find out what business leaders say about the structures, incentives and decisions that determine whether ideas ever reach implementation.

The KTU Open Innovation Centre organised the strategic session to test its developing model against business reality. Prof. Edita Gimžauskienė, Vice-Rector for Strategic Partnerships at KTU, connected the discussion with the University’s strategy and its responsibility to create measurable economic and societal impact. Lukas Geryba, Director of the KTU Open Innovation Centre, outlined the market changes driving the need for a more structured approach to open innovation. Prof. Asta Pundzienė, Director of the Business Digital Transformation Research Centre at KTU, introduced the open innovation process and led the working discussions. Prof. Henry Chesbrough, KTU Open Innovation expert and strategic adviser, focused attention on growth, organisational change and the role of meaningful performance indicators.

The discussion moved quickly beyond the usual themes of creativity, technology scouting and access to ideas. Participants described a more complex management problem. Organisations often possess many of the ingredients required for innovation: internal expertise, strategic ambitions, external partners, customer knowledge and access to technology. The weakness appears in the architecture that should connect them.

Innovation Slows Down Between Functions

A new opportunity may begin in a business unit, require assessment by a technology team, depend on external expertise, involve procurement and legal functions, and eventually compete for investment at the executive level. Each department may fulfil its responsibilities correctly while the initiative as a whole continues to slow down.

Participants described clear boundaries between departments and limited structures for connecting ideas with implementation. Progress often depended on individuals who carried an initiative across functions, searched for decision-makers and repeatedly rebuilt the case for investment.

Individual persistence can move a project forward. It is a weak foundation for a repeatable innovation capability.

Organisations need continuity around an opportunity: a clear challenge owner, access to experimental resources, defined decision rights and transparent criteria for moving from exploration towards implementation.

Opening an innovation process also creates additional management work. Every external technology, startup or partnership opportunity has to be assessed. Someone must determine whether it supports the organisation’s strategy, which business problem it addresses, what evidence is required and who will own the next step.

As external knowledge becomes easier to access, the ability to select and mobilise it becomes more valuable. Competitive advantage increasingly depends on how quickly an organisation can recognise a relevant opportunity, connect it with internal priorities and translate it into action.

Innovation Strategy Has to Survive Contact with the Operating Model

The relationship between strategy and execution emerged as another central concern. Many organisations already include innovation in their strategic plans. The difficulty appears when broad ambitions have to be translated into measurable objectives, budget allocation, management responsibilities and day-to-day decisions.

Innovation asks managers to explore opportunities whose outcomes remain uncertain. Existing performance systems often reward efficiency, predictability and delivery within established business models. When operational targets are precise,and innovation objectives remain broad, resources naturally move towards the activities with clearer accountability.

This creates an important test for any innovation strategy. Can managers explain which types of innovation the organisation is seeking, what level of uncertainty it is prepared to accept and which evidence is required before additional resources are committed?

One question raised during the session exposed the ambiguity that often surrounds innovation: would a product becoming 10 per cent cheaper qualify as innovation?

The answer depends on the strategic context. A substantial cost reduction may strengthen an existing business model, create access to a new customer segment or enable a different value proposition. In another context, the same improvement may represent routine optimisation. The management challenge begins when teams use the same term while applying different assumptions about novelty, value and risk.

Organisations therefore benefit from a clearer portfolio logic. Improvements to the core business, adjacent growth opportunities and more transformative initiatives serve different purposes. They also require different time horizons, funding mechanisms and evaluation criteria. Treating every initiative in the same way either exposes the organisation to unnecessary risk or removes the space required for meaningful experimentation.

AI Is Becoming a Test of Organisational Readiness

Artificial intelligence appeared throughout the working discussions, although the most consequential questions concerned organisational capability rather than individual tools.

Participants discussed the availability and quality of data, access rights, analytical capabilities, return-on-investment calculations and the role of external partners. Healthcare organisations highlighted persistent challenges around data sharing and public-private collaboration. Several groups identified shortages in analytics and big-data competencies.

These issues illustrate a wider transition in AI adoption. Awareness is already widespread. The next stage will depend on whether organisations can connect technological possibilities with business priorities, governance structures, relevant data and measurable value.

AI also exposes weaknesses that may remain less visible in conventional innovation projects. An AI initiative can involve business units, data owners, technology teams, cybersecurity specialists, legal experts and external providers at the same time. Fragmented ownership, unclear decision rights and weak coordination quickly become implementation barriers.

The strongest initiatives begin with a business decision, operational process or customer problem. The organisation can then work backwards to identify the required data, technology, skills and governance conditions. This sequence creates a clearer basis for evaluating potential partners and selecting appropriate tools.

Growth Provides Direction, while Evidence Builds Credibility

Prof. Henry Chesbrough brought the discussion back to the strategic purpose of open innovation: growth. External knowledge and collaboration should strengthen an organisation’s capacity to create value, develop new opportunities and adapt to changing market conditions.

He also emphasised that performance indicators need to support organisational change. Long-term growth objectives often require evidence that can be demonstrated much earlier. Well-selected short-term indicators build credibility, support internal commitment and create the confidence required for larger strategic investments.

This has implications for how innovation ecosystems evaluate their own contribution. Participation levels, community size, events, partnerships and project numbers provide useful signals of activity and reach. They reveal little about whether organisations have become more capable of making and implementing innovation decisions.

Stronger measures examine movement through the innovation process. How quickly does a business challenge reach relevant expertise? How much time passes between identifying an opportunity and beginning an experiment? How many externally sourced ideas progress into pilots? Which uncertainties were reduced? Did the collaboration influence an investment decision, create a new capability or open a credible route towards growth?

These measures are more demanding because they focus on consequences. They also provide a more useful basis for improving the ecosystem itself.
